In his Captain Comeback Week 5 column for Cold Hard Football Facts, Scott Kacsmar details the Colts' comeback victory in his Drive of the Week, along with a compendium of all other 4th quarter NFL comebacks from Week 5. Scott touches on Reggie Wayne's persevering effort to carry the team from the wide receiver position and finishes up with some perspective on these new era Colts:

When you talk about the 1998 Colts and the start of the Peyton Manning era, many will point to the 24-23 comeback win over the New York Jets as that first quality win to start defining a career.

The Andrew Luck era has that same kind of win now with this comeback, and when you look at the schedule, who is going to say the Colts cannot win 7-9 games this year?
